serum 25(OH)D – What It Means for Your Health

When working with serum 25(OH)D, the blood measurement of 25‑hydroxyvitamin D that reflects a person’s vitamin D status. Also known as vitamin D level, it provides the most reliable snapshot of how much vitamin D is available for the body to use. Vitamin D status, the overall amount of active vitamin D circulating in the bloodstream influences many systems: it drives bone health, the strength and remodeling of the skeletal system that relies on calcium absorption, shapes immune function, the ability of white blood cells to respond to pathogens and reduce inflammation, and even affects kidney disease, the condition where impaired kidneys can alter vitamin D metabolism and lower serum 25(OH)D levels. In simple terms, the test is a bridge between what you ingest—through sunlight, food, or supplements—and how well your organs can convert that into the active hormone needed for daily health. Why Knowing Your Serum 25(OH)D Helps Across Multiple Conditions

The relationship between vitamin D and disease is a set of clear logical links: serum 25(OH)D reflects vitamin D status; vitamin D status influences bone health; bone health affects calcium balance; calcium balance supports cardiovascular and muscular function. Likewise, vitamin D status modulates immune function, which can lessen the severity of infections and auto‑immune flare‑ups—critical for patients taking immunosuppressants or chronic steroids. Kidneys play a major role in converting 25‑hydroxyvitamin D into its active form, so chronic kidney disease often leads to low serum levels, worsening bone mineral loss and increasing fracture risk. On the flip side, low vitamin D can aggravate insulin resistance, making diabetes drugs like Forxiga less effective without proper supplementation. The same pattern appears in anemia: iron‑deficiency anemia can co‑occur with vitamin D deficiency, and correcting both can improve kidney health and overall energy.
